My Buying Guides on Rv Water Hose Fittings
Why I Pay Attention to RV Water Hose Fittings
When I first started using my RV, I quickly learned that water hose fittings matter more than I expected. A weak fitting can lead to leaks, low water pressure, or even contamination issues. For me, choosing the right fitting has always been about making sure my water connection is secure, clean, and easy to use.
What I Look for in Material Quality
I always check the material before buying. I prefer fittings made from brass or high-quality stainless steel because they tend to last longer and resist corrosion better than cheap plastic options. Since I use my RV in different weather conditions, I want fittings that can handle heat, cold, and regular wear without cracking or rusting.
Why Size and Compatibility Matter to Me
One thing I learned early is that not every fitting works with every hose or RV setup. I always make sure the thread size and connection type match my hose, water inlet, and any filters or pressure regulators I use. A proper fit saves me time and prevents frustrating leaks.
How I Check for Leak Prevention
I look for fittings with strong sealing features like rubber washers, tight threading, or built-in gaskets. In my experience, even a small leak can waste water and create a mess around the RV connection. I prefer fittings that tighten securely and stay in place during travel and setup.
Why Safe Drinking Water Features Matter
Since I use my RV water for drinking, cooking, and washing, I always choose fittings that are lead-free and safe for potable water. I never want to compromise on water quality, so I look for products labeled as drinking-water safe or RV/campground approved.
Ease of Use Is Important to Me
I like fittings that are simple to install and remove, especially when I’m setting up camp quickly. Some fittings come with easy-grip designs or quick-connect features, and I find those especially helpful. The less effort it takes, the better my RV experience feels.
Durability for Travel and Outdoor Use
Because my RV gear gets moved around often, I want fittings that can stand up to repeated use. I look for sturdy construction that won’t bend, strip, or break after a few trips. A durable fitting gives me more confidence when I’m on the road.
My Final Buying Tip
If I had to give one piece of advice, it would be this: don’t buy RV water hose fittings based on price alone. I always think about safety, fit, durability, and ease of use together. A good fitting may cost a little more, but it usually saves me trouble later and keeps my RV water system working properly.
